#3dd623 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3dd623 is composed of 23.9% red, 83.9%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 83.6%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 111.3 degrees, a saturation of 71.9% and a lightness of 48.8%. #3dd623 color hex could be obtained by blending #7aff46 with #00ad00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

#3dd623 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3dd623 has RGB values of R:61, G:214, B:35 and CMYK values of C:0.71, M:0, Y:0.84,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 4052515.

Shades and Tints of #3dd623
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030c02 is the darkest color, while #fafefa is the lightest one.

Tones of #3dd623
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7a8079 is the less saturated color, while #29f306 is the most saturated one.
